DEVELOPMENT OF CURRENT DENSITY DISTRIBUTION IN IONOSPHERE UNDER HIGHFREQUENCY RADIATION

Abstract. A model is proposed for volume distribution of current density in ionosphere under high-frequency radiation at transient processes and in steady-state regimes. The model is designed for solving both direct and inverse problems. Methods of digital solution and calculation of model parameters are considered.
Keywords: ionosphere, propagation of electromagnetic oscillations, mathematical modeling.
